δεδεκάτωκεν
dekatóō
To collect or pay a tenth part; to tithe—primarily to assign, give, or receive one-tenth of produce, income, or goods, according to religious or social obligation. The core sense is the act of assessing or rendering a tenth part, most often in relation to religious requirements. Can refer to both giving and receiving a tithe depending on context, particularly in reference to Levites or priests as receivers or others as payers.

SIBI-P1 Translation G1183-01
has tithed
| Morphological Notes | Verb; perfect tense, active voice, indicative mood, 3rd person singular (Gr,V,IEA3,,S,) |
| Rendering Rationale | The perfect active indicative 3rd singular denotes a completed action with continuing result; "has tithed" preserves the completed aspect while leaving the direction (giving or receiving) neutral in line with the root meaning. |
